Hospital Auxiliary Donates To Outpatient Therapy Department

By Newspaper StaffFebruary 13, 2014Updated:November 30, 2016No Comments1 Min Read
Share Facebook Twitter Email Copy Link

CHWC-Montpelier Hospital Auxiliary recently approved funding donations for the local hospital’s inpatient rehabilitation and outpatient therapy department. Multiple therapy equipment items on the department’s “wish list” were purchased for approximately $1600 and included ankle cuff weights, dumbbell weights and rack, blood pressure cuffs, charts, mirrors, anatomical models, stools and tub bench. Representatives from the therapy department are pictured here with hospital auxiliary volunteers, from left to right, Jill Stuckey, occupational therapist; Amanda Thompson, speech pathologist; Joyce Schelling, Ruth Cooley, Vivian Brown, Armeda Sawmiller and President Deanna Gipe, all hospital auxiliary volunteers; and Josh Parrott, physical therapist. Funds for the donation from the auxiliary originated from hospital gift shop sales and various projects held during the year by the auxiliary.
